Sopa de Fideo con Pollo, or Mexican-style chicken noodle soup, is a traditional dish from Mexican cuisine. It features lightly toasted vermicelli noodles simmered with chicken, tomatoes, onions, garlic, and broth. Often prepared with shredded chicken, this comforting soup is rich in flavor and nutrients, offering a balance of lean protein, carbohydrates, and essential vitamins. Commonly enjoyed as a home-cooked meal, it provides warmth and nourishment, particularly during colder months. A standard serving typically contains around 200-300 calories and is a good source of protein, vitamin A from tomatoes, and iron from chicken. Its low-fat and hydrating qualities make it a wholesome choice for many diets, emphasizing heartiness without heavy fats or excessive sodium content often found in processed soups.
Store leftover soup in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stovetop or in the microwave, adding a splash of water if the soup thickens.
Sopa de Fideo con Pollo is moderately high in protein because of the chicken it typically contains. On average, a one-cup serving provides about 10-15 grams of protein, depending on the quantity of chicken used. It is a good option for those looking to add lean protein to their meals.
Sopa de Fideo con Pollo is not compatible with a keto diet as traditional fideo (thin noodles) is made from wheat and contains a significant amount of carbohydrates. However, you can make a keto-friendly version by substituting the fideo with spiralized vegetables or shirataki noodles.
Sopa de Fideo con Pollo can be a nutritious meal when made with fresh ingredients. It's a great source of protein, vitamins such as vitamin A from vegetables, and hydration from the broth. However, sodium content can be a concern if using store-bought broth or seasoning, so opt for low-sodium alternatives if needed.
A recommended portion size for Sopa de Fideo con Pollo is about 1 to 1.5 cups per serving. This amount balances its calorie content, which is typically between 150-250 calories per cup, depending on the recipe. Pairing it with a light salad can make a well-rounded meal.
Sopa de Fideo con Pollo differs from other chicken soups primarily due to the use of fideo (short, thin noodles) and often a tomato-based broth. Compared to creamy chicken soups, it is lower in fat and calories, making it a lighter option. Additionally, the flavor profile is unique due to seasonings like cumin or oregano that are commonly used in Mexican cuisine.
